The Big 12 has been struggling this Bowl season to cover the spread. Their much heralded offenses have struggled, their defenses have looked like cheddar cheese, and no one is thinking they can hang with the big tough Florida team of the SEC. The line for this game has gone from 3 to 5. Sure, two points doesn't sound like a lot, but each 1/2 point from 3-5 is huge. It takes a lot of people betting on Florida to move the line that much. So, do we go with the crowds or form our onw path?
Both of these teams have impressive statistics, and although OU has been known for the ungodly type of numbers, it's actually Florida's numbers that have drawn my attention. Not only are they scoring 45+ points per game, but they are only giving 12.8. Both OU and Florida have been TO demons, at +23 and +22 respectively. Averaging almost 2 turnovers more than your opponent per game is going to lead to a lot of wins.
OU is 12-1 SU, and an impressive 10-2 ATS. Likewise, Florida has the same exact recored both SU and ATS, however, they are an astounding 7-0 ATS against teams with a winning record. Florida has also been favored in all 13 games this season, whereas this will be OU's first time as the underdog.
All of this leads me to believe we should take Florida, and follow the crowd. However, those who follow the crowd never make any money...just ask any entrepreneur. Florida showed some weaknesses against Alabama. 'Bama was able to move the ball on the supposed great UF defense, and also limit UF's offense to almost 100 yards less than their average. OU is going to have to study film of what 'Bama did, and if Stoops can remember what type of defenses he used to have while at Florida, they can actually win this game.
At the beginning of my Bowl Pickem with Mr. Lewis, which was almost 3 weeks ago, I predicted a 51-31 win for OU. I haven't seen anything or heard anything yet to change my mind. Percy is supposed to play, but he won't be 100%, and that means OU has a chance to stop the run and make Tebow and UF defense one-dimensional. My theory is that this game may even make it all the way to 6 points, and that is where I would jump in. Boomer Sooner!
